Tema opisuje najčešće razloge pojavljivanja "#N/A" jesu zbog funkcija INDEXili MATCH.
Napomena: Ako želite da funkcije INDEX ili MATCH daju smislenu vrednost umesto da #N/A, koristite funkciju IFERROR, a zatim ugneždte funkcije INDEX i MATCH u okviru te funkcije. Zamena #N/A vrednošću samo identifikuje grešku, ali je ne ispravlja. Zato je veoma važno da pre korišćenja funkcije IFERRORproverite da li formula ispravno funkcioniše kako ste nameravali.
Problem: Ne postoje podaci za podudaranje
Kada funkcija MATCH ne pronađe vrednost za pronalaženje u nizu za pronalaženje, vraća grešku #N/A.
Ako smatrate da su podaci prisutni u unakrsnu tabelu, ali MATCH ne može da ih pronađe, to može biti zato što:
-
Ćelija ima neočekivane znakove ili skrivene razmake.
-
Ćelija možda neće biti oblikovana kao ispravan tip podataka. Na primer, ćelija ima numeričke vrednosti, ali može biti oblikovana kao tekst.
REŠENJE:Da biste uklonili neočekivane znakove ili skrivene razmake, koristite funkcije CLEAN ili TRIM. Proverite i da li su ćelije oblikovane kao ispravni tipovi podataka.
Koristili ste formulu niza bez pritiska na kombinaciju tastera Ctrl+Shift+Enter
Kada koristite niz u funkcijama INDEX,MATCHili kombinaciji te dve funkcije, neophodno je da na tastaturi pritisnete kombinaciju tastera Ctrl+Shift+Enter. Excel će formulu automatski graditi u vitičaste vitičaste zagrade {}. Ako pokušate sami da unesete zagrade, Excel prikazuje formulu kao tekst.
Napomena: Ako imate trenutnu verziju programa Microsoft 365, možete jednostavno da unesete formulu u izlaznu ćeliju, a zatim pritisnete taster ENTER da biste potvrdili formulu kao dinamičke formule niza. U suprotnom, formulu morate da unesete kao zatamnjenu formulu niza tako što će prvo izabrati izlazni opseg, uneti formulu u izlaznu ćeliju, a zatim pritisnuti kombinaciju tastera CTRL+SHIFT+ENTER da biste je potvrdili. Excel umeće vitičaste zagrade na početak i kraj formule za vas. Dodatne informacije o formulama niza potražite u članku Vodiči i primeri formula niza.
Problem: U tipu podudaranja postoji nedoslednost i redosled sortiranja podataka
Kada koristite MATCH,trebalo bi da postoji doslednost između vrednosti u argumentu match_type i redosleda sortiranja vrednosti u nizu za pronalaženje. Ako sintaksa odstupa od sledećih pravila, videćete #N/A grešku.
-
Ako match_type vrednost 1 ili nije navedena, vrednosti u lookup_array trebalo bi da budu u rastućem redosledu. Na primer, -2, -1, 0 , 1 , 2..., A, B, C..., FALSE, TRUE, da imenuju neke.
-
Ako match_type -1, vrednosti u ćelijama lookup_array bi trebalo da budu u opadajućem redosledu.
U sledećem primeru funkcija MATCH je
=MATCH(40,B2:B10,-1)
Argument match_type u sintaksi je postavljen na -1, što znači da redosled vrednosti u ćelijama B2:B10 treba da bude opadajućim redosledom da bi formula proradila. Međutim, vrednosti su u rastućem redosledu i #N/A grešku.
REŠENJE: Promenite argument match_type na 1 ili sortirajte tabelu u opadajućem formatu. Zatim pokušajte ponovo.
Potrebna vam je dodatna pomoć?
Možete uvek da postavite pitanje stručnjaku u Excel Tech zajednici ili da dobijete podršku u Answers zajednici.
Takođe pogledajte
Kako se ispravlja greška „#N/A“
Kako da koristite funkcije radnog lista INDEX i MATCH sa više kriterijuma u Excel
Pregled formula u programu Excel
Način izbegavanja oštećenih formula
Otkrivanje grešaka u formulama